Enhanced Cryogenic Magnetocaloric Effect Induced by Small Size GdNi 5 Nanoparticles

2014 
GdNi5 nanoparticles and GdNi5/Gd2O3nanocapsules(with GdNi5 core and Gd2O3 shell) were prepared by arcdischarge technique under different hydrogen partial pressure.The GdNi5 nanoparticles show irregular spherical shape and have a size distribution of 10—50 nm with an average diameter of 15 nm.In comparison,the GdNi5/Gd2O3 nanocapsules present spherical morphology and show a size distribution of 10—100 nm with an average diameter of 60 nm.Under a magnetic field change of 50 kOe,the maximum magnetic entropy change of GdNi5 nanoparticles is 13.5 J/(kg K) at 5 K,while the corresponding value of the GdNi5/Gd2O3nanocapsuels is only 5.7 J/(kg K) at 31 K.The origin of the large magnetic entropy change of GdNi5nanoparticles is ascribed to its high atomic moments and small anisotropy energy barrier induced by its small particle size.
